UBS Group AG, formed through the 1998 merger of Union Bank of Switzerland and Swiss Bank Corporation with roots dating back to 1862, is a Swiss multinational investment bank and financial services firm headquartered in Zurich. Renowned for its dominance in wealth management, UBS serves high-net-worth individuals and families globally, managing trillions in assets, while also offering investment banking, asset management, and retail banking services in Switzerland. The firm has weathered significant challenges, including a major bailout during the 2008 financial crisis, but has since refocused on stability and sustainable growth, emphasizing digital transformation and ESG (environmental, social, governance) investing. With a strong European base and a global reach, UBS remains a cornerstone of the international financial landscape.

UBS Group's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, UBS Group held 8,641 positions worth $232B, down 4.8% from $243B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

UBS Group withdrew a net $8.61B in Q1 2018, closing 751 positions and reducing 3,579 holdings. Its most notable exit was CalAtlantic Group, Inc., an estimated $60.8M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 8.1% of assets, up from 7.2%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

Against the trend, UBS Group opened a new position in Nutrien worth $56.3M.
